Dental Care

dog

Proper dental care provides brushing and keeps your pet healthy. The accumulation of bacteria on the teeth can spread throughout your pet’s system and cause disease and discomfort. As with their dental hygiene, you only need a few tools to care for your furry friend’s teeth.

Such as your choice of toothpaste, toothbrushes, tooth care products or toys, or clothes to clean your pet’s teeth. It may take a few weeks or days before your dog gets used to dental hygiene, but his teeth and dental care will be much fitter without as many problems as before.
